Coastal Pier and Marina: Exploring the Waterfront in Toronto
A view of downtown Toronto, Canada, with its iconic architecture, surrounded by the bustling city life. The coastal pier and marina offer stunning views of the waterfront and boats. Asphalt roads and parking lots lead to the majestic mountains in the distance.